Film Editor: Responsible for assembling the final cut of a film, ensuring a cohesive narrative and pacing.
Screenwriter: Creates the script for a film, developing characters, plot, and dialogue.
Cinematographer: Oversees the camera and lighting aspects of film production, capturing the visual style of a movie.
Film Director: Guides the actors, crew, and overall vision of a film, bringing the script to life.
Producer: Oversees the business and logistical aspects of film production, ensuring the project stays on schedule and budget.
Special Effects Artist: Creates and implements visual effects, such as CGI, to enhance the film's narrative and visuals.
